Taxpayer's Income Classified as House Property Due to Deemed Ownership; Eligible for Associated Benefits Under Law.

August 10, 2016

Case Laws     Income Tax     AT

Taxability of income - deemed ownership - the income of the assessee is liable to be treated as under the head income from house property and accordingly the assessee would also to be entitled for the consequential benefit as per law. - AT
